Research Interests

My interests include management of the Cardiac patient in an acute, outpatient or home setting. I am particularly interested in care of the younger patient, Cardiac Rehabilitation, Interventional Cardiology, and Cardiomyopathy. My research has utilised patient-led, co-design methodologies which maximise the involvement of service users/patients particularly in the area of prevention and risk factor management. In addition, I have a keen interest in Safety, Quality and Improvement methodologies. To date my experience lies within Qualitative Research Methods, however future research plans include use of mixed method and Quantitative approaches.
